Book excerpt: Prestressed concrete cylinder pipe (PCCP) is constructed by circumferentially winding a high strength steel wire, under tension, around a concrete core containing a sheet steel cylinder, which serves as a watertight membrane. The service life of such pipe is generally determined by the ability of this steel prestressing wire to retain its integrity under tension. Corrosion of the steel wire results in pitting, embrittlement, or the dissolution of the iron with a corresponding reduction in cross-sectional area. The result is degradation of the physical strength of the high tensile wire and possible failure of the prestressed concrete cylinder pipe through this mechanism. Pipe affected by this failure mode does not develop leaks as in the case of the steel pipe, but bursts catastrophically. Failure is usually attributed to "wire breaks," not specifically to corrosion.

Available in PDF, EPUB and Kindle. Book excerpt: The analysis of water pipes field data is of great importance as it has a significant impact on society and the environment. These failures also have an overall impact on the financial burden of the water utilities. This thesis consists of a detailed literature review on the previous studies conducted on prestressed concrete cylinder pipe (PCCP) performance. Moreover, a detailed national-level survey was conducted by the Center for Underground Infrastructure Research and Education (CUIRE) at UT Arlington to gather and analyze additional field performance data for large diameter pressure pipe including prestressed concrete cylinder pipe. Specifically, this thesis evaluates the field performance of PCCP, which is one of the most conventional and extensively used large diameter (24 in. and larger) rigid pipes in the U.S. water pipeline industry. This thesis explores different failure parameters, such as pipe age, diameter, manufacturing process, type of joints and performance effectiveness of PCCP.

Available in PDF, EPUB and Kindle. Book excerpt: Prestressed Concrete Cylindrical Pipe (PCCP) has been widely used for the distribution of water. As it deteriorates, structural failures have been experienced and finding repairing methods becomes one of the important issues in the civil engineering fields. As one of the repairing efforts, a new approach using Fiber Reinforced Polymer (FRP) has been applied. Recently, an idea of trenchless rehabilitation of water pipelines using FRP composites and innovated robot technology was proposed and is being developed by UC Irvine research team. As this emerging technique is being developed, a need for an analysis method that can tell how much FRP is required for a certain deterioration level has arisen. Currently no analytical tool is available for predicting structural performance of PCCP with FRP rehabilitation. The main purpose of this study is to provide analysis and design methods of deteriorated PCCP used for communal, industrial, and agricultural systems under internal pressure and various external-loading conditions. Yield-redistribution model is developed for analysis of the internal pressure that is thought to be the most severe loading case. Mono-layer model and multi-layer model are developed for analysis of general loading cases. The sooner is a convenient way to apply for the design procedure and the latter is for more comprehensive analysis. Those three models are compared to finite element models and showed similar results. It is found that the degree of prestressing wire damages is a main factor deciding pipe capacity. It is also found that the FRP thickness and attachment angle is another important factor affecting the pipe capacities. The causes of deterioration like buckling, debonding, concrete crushing, radial tension, and long-term loading are considered to develop a design tool set. The design procedure will give suitable quantitative ranges of reinforcing materials. Soil-pipe interaction is another topic to understand the behavior of the buried PCCP. The arching effect on the PCCP as the pipe loses intact stiffness will be shown. A method to calculate the horizontal deflection of pipe with certain soil condition is proposed. Finite element model is used to verify the analysis results.
